Output 93331706884d2bd7e0889501290a58f0b4b26b17f3d6807b3615522761a4a5ac:0

value
302838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cde31a80da265b4ecf5ec47693e888b37c75875 OP_EQUAL
address
34Kf2DsX26h4j9obdo3wxrdAbtgHVsKeCX
transaction
93331706884d2bd7e0889501290a58f0b4b26b17f3d6807b3615522761a4a5ac
spent
true